About 01 Numbers
The indicated num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are widely used by both residences and businesses. Frequently termed as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are based on the time of day. Most service providers offer call packages that allow free calls during certain times. Call costs from mobile phones are based on the chosen calling plan, with many plans providing these numbers in their free call packages.
